Yes. You can buy standalone versions of Word, Excel, and PowerPoint for Mac or PC. Go to the Microsoft Store and search for the app you want. You can also get a one-time purchase or a subscription version of Visio or Project, available for PCs only..

Is Microsoft Office a one time purchase?
Office 365 is a subscription service that ensures you always have the most up-to-date modern productivity tools from Microsoft. Office 2019 is sold as a one-time purchase, which means you pay a single, up-front cost to get Office apps for one computer. Microsoft Excel Online is the free version of Excel that works in your browser. It's a companion app to Excel, designed to let you view and edit your Excel spreadsheets online. You can store all of your files in OneDrive, then edit any of the Office files online with Office Online.Is there a free Microsoft Word for Windows 10?

Office 365 is a cloud-based suite of productivity apps like Outlook, Word, PowerPoint, and more. Microsoft 365 is a bundle of services including Office 365, plus several other services including Windows 10 Enterprise.Is Google sheets the same as Excel?
